    Types of Risks Associated with Visiting Porn Sites

    Visiting porn sites can expose users to various types of risks, including:

    • Malware and viruses: Adult websites are often targeted by cybercriminals, who use them as a means to distribute malware and viruses.
    • Phishing scams: Users may be tricked into revealing sensitive information, such as passwords or credit card details, through phishing scams.
    • Identity theft: Adult websites may collect user data, which can be used for identity theft or other malicious purposes.
    • Unwanted pop-ups and ads: Users may be bombarded with unwanted pop-ups and ads, which can compromise their browsing experience.
    • Unprotected content: Some adult websites may not have adequate security measures in place, exposing users to unprotected content.

    Malware and Viruses

    Malware and viruses are a significant concern when visiting adult websites. Cybercriminals often use these websites as a means to distribute malicious software, which can compromise users’ devices and personal data.

    Some common types of malware associated with adult websites include:

    • Ransomware: This type of malware encrypts users’ files, demanding a ransom in exchange for the decryption key.
    • Trojans: These types of malware disguise themselves as legitimate software, but can compromise users’ devices and steal sensitive information.
    • Rootkits: These types of malware hide malware and other malicious software from users, making it difficult to detect and remove.

    How to Protect Yourself from Malware and Viruses

    To minimize the risk of malware and viruses when visiting adult websites, users can take the following precautions:

    • Use reputable antivirus software: Ensure that your antivirus software is up-to-date and capable of detecting and removing malware.
    • Use a VPN: A virtual private network (VPN) can encrypt your internet traffic, making it more difficult for cybercriminals to intercept your data.
    • Be cautious of suspicious links: Avoid clicking on suspicious links or downloading files from unknown sources.
    • Keep your operating system and software up-to-date: Regularly update your operating system and software to ensure you have the latest security patches.

    Phishing Scams

    Phishing scams are a common type of cyber attack, where users are tricked into revealing sensitive information.     Some common types of phishing scams associated with adult websites include:

    • Spam emails: Users may receive spam emails that appear to be from legitimate adult websites, but are actually phishing scams.
    • Pop-up scams: Users may be presented with pop-ups that appear to be from legitimate adult websites, but are actually phishing scams.
    • Text message scams: Users may receive text messages that appear to be from legitimate adult websites, but are actually phishing scams.

    How to Protect Yourself from Phishing Scams

    To minimize the risk of phishing scams when visiting adult websites, users can take the following precautions:

    • Be cautious of suspicious emails: Avoid clicking on links or downloading files from unknown sources.
    • Verify the website’s authenticity: Ensure that the website you are visiting is legitimate and not a phishing scam.
    • Use two-factor authentication: Enable two-factor authentication to add an extra layer of security to your accounts.
    • Monitor your accounts: Regularly monitor your accounts for suspicious activity.

    Unwanted Pop-Ups and Ads

    Unwanted pop-ups and ads can compromise users’ browsing experience, making it difficult to navigate adult websites. These ads can also be used to distribute malware and viruses.

    Some common types of unwanted pop-ups and ads associated with adult websites include:

    • Pop-up ads: Users may be bombarded with pop-up ads that appear to be from legitimate adult websites, but are actually malicious.
    • Banner ads: Users may be presented with banner ads that appear to be from legitimate adult websites, but are actually malicious.
    • Video ads: Users may be presented with video ads that appear to be from legitimate adult websites, but are actually malicious.

    How to Block Unwanted Pop-Ups and Ads

    To minimize the risk of unwanted pop-ups and ads when visiting adult websites, users can take the following precautions:

    • Use an ad blocker: Enable an ad blocker to block unwanted pop-ups and ads.
    • Use a pop-up blocker: Enable a pop-up blocker to block unwanted pop-ups.
    • Use a VPN: A virtual private network (VPN) can encrypt your internet traffic, making it more difficult for cybercriminals to intercept your data.
    • Keep your browser up-to-date: Regularly update your browser to ensure you have the latest security patches.

    Unprotected Content
